Output e68905d96500a34cfbdb68644d62ff490184cd9b5bd69694a4d33b1aa9faf7c3:1

value
12354908
script pubkey
OP_0 OP_PUSHBYTES_20 8d198efe405fdbbba179a6c515706be4077abed3
address
bc1q35vcaljqtldmhgte5mz32urtusrh40kn4yamwf
transaction
e68905d96500a34cfbdb68644d62ff490184cd9b5bd69694a4d33b1aa9faf7c3
spent
false

22 Sat Ranges